Description Sept. 25 (Bloomberg) -- Presidential candidates Barack Obama and John McCain said congressional leaders and administration officials haven't yet settled on a financial- markets rescue plan, though both say they are hopeful a deal can be struck soon.

``I think eventually we're going to get a deal. There's still some work that needs to be done,'' Obama said in an interview on CNN.
